In principle, I can use everything as in the normal version without restrictions, including websocket, except that I do it on a USB stick and store a txt file called OBS_portbale. However, it is a zip file that you download where everything is included. You copy it to the USB stick and start it like a normal OBS version. However, Herkuless xlr 200 does not recognize the version on the USB stick and does not allow it to connect because it is not installed on the computer, but on a USB stick. You would have to build a path into the software so that the user can specify where the OBS is located.
